**Ticket: Dark-mode config drift — Pondergrove admin dashboard**

Heads up for the weekly sync: staging and prod disagree on the dark-mode settings again. Someone toggled the theme defaults directly in prod last sprint, so new admins get mismatched palettes. Let's reconcile before the next deploy. For reference, prod currently reports the following values.

config for tagaf-bawif:
[norok]
host = norok.ordinworks.local
user = norok_svc
database = norok_prod

## Deployment

So you're writing a plugin for ProfileMesh — great. One thing to know up front: the user-profile store is sharded by account hash across twelve partitions, and your plugin will only ever see the shard it's pinned to. Don't assume global reads. When deploying, the shard router picks up your plugin manifest at boot, so a full rolling restart is needed after changes. To make local testing match production, the router should be launched with the following configuration.

settings of fahag-haduf:
[ulaox]
port = 8443
region = south-2
host = ulaox.lumiccorp.internal
timeout_ms = 500
retries = 8

# Fernwick Date Localization — Environments

The Fernwick scheduling service renders dates per-locale in three environments: dev, staging, and production. Staging mirrors production's locale packs, while dev ships only a reduced set, which is why support sometimes sees fallback formats (ISO dates) when reproducing customer reports locally. Before escalating a formatting bug, always confirm which environment the customer-facing render came from and check its locale configuration. The production environment currently runs with these values.

config for bahop-baduf:
[kasion]
team = lamath
access_code = ac_d807e5
host = kasion.paliqcloud.corp
port = 4000
owner = julix.tamvan
peer = frair.qorvelsoft.local

**Postmortem timeline — Farelight pricing experiment**

14:22 — On-call paged after checkout conversions dropped sharply on the Farelight platform. Investigation showed the ticket-pricing experiment had begun serving the treatment price to 100% of traffic instead of the intended 10% split, due to a misconfigured rollout flag pushed earlier that afternoon. Experiment was halted at 14:41 and prices reverted. The deploy responsible was identified by the token recorded below.

session token of fadug-hahap = htk3_554